Navigating the Path to Clarity: A Comprehensive Guide to Private Adult ADHD AssessmentsFor several years,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) was regularly categorized as a youth condition-- one that people were anticipated to "grow out of" by the time they reached the adult years. However, modern-day scientific research study has dispelled this myth, exposing that ADHD often continues throughout the life expectancy. In the contemporary era, an increasing number of grownups are seeking clarity concerning their neurodiversity, frequently recognizing that their lifelong struggles with company, focus, and psychological guideline might be rooted in ADHD.When the public healthcare system faces significant backlogs, many people turn towards a private adult ADHD assessment. This guide supplies an in-depth summary of what a private assessment entails, the advantages of selecting this route, and what to expect throughout the diagnostic procedure.Understanding the Need for Adult DiagnosisAdult ADHD does not constantly present as the stereotyped "hyper kid." In adults, symptoms are often internal and sophisticated. They might manifest as persistent procrastination, problem maintaining relationships, monetary impulsivity, or "burnout" brought on by overcompensating for executive dysfunction.Since these signs overlap with other psychological health conditions like stress and anxiety or anxiety, a specialized assessment is essential. A private assessment provides a devoted environment to untangle these complexities with a specialist who understands the adult presentation of the disorder.The Traditional Path vs. Private AssessmentsThe decision to seek a private assessment often stems from the limitations of public health care. Here is a breakdown of the common phases:1. Preliminary Screening and PaperworkBefore the face-to-face (or video) consultation, the client is required to finish standardized surveys. Common tools consist of the ASRS (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ale). Additionally, numerous centers ask for "collateral evidence"-- forms completed by someone who knew the client as a child (like a moms and dad) and somebody who knows them now (a partner or company).2. Medical InterviewThis is the core of the assessment. A psychiatrist or professional psychologist will perform a deep dive into the client's history. They try to find proof that signs were present before the age of 12 which these signs presently trigger significant disability in at least 2 locations of life (e.g., work and home).3. Diagnostic OutcomeAt the end of the assessment, the clinician will confirm whether the client fulfills the requirements for ADHD. They will also determine the particular presentation:Predominantly Inattentive PresentationMainly Hyperactive-Impulsive PresentationCombined Presentation4. Detailed ReportingThe patient receives a comprehensive written report detailing the findings. If a patient desires their private medical diagnosis to be acknowledged by their regular GP for subsidized prescriptions, they need to guarantee the private clinic complies with requirements that the GP will accept.Normal Cost StructuresService TypeEstimated Cost Range (GBP/GBP)Initial Assessment₤ 600-- ₤ 1,300/ ₤ 500-- ₤ 1,000Follow-up/ Titration Appointments₤ 150-- ₤ 300/ ₤ 150-- ₤ 250Private Prescription Cost₤ 50-- ₤ 150/ ₤ 40-- ₤ 120 (monthly)Annual Review₤ 250-- ₤ 500/ ₤ 200-- ₤ 400The Role of "Shared Care"Perhaps the most important element of a private assessment for those living in nations with interacted socially medication is the "Shared Care Agreement" (SCA). Under this contract, the private professional stays responsible for the patient's clinical well-being, however the GP takes control of the administrative job of issuing prescriptions at a lower expense.Clients need to always ask their GP before reserving a private assessment if they are prepared to accept a private medical diagnosis for a Shared Care Agreement.A private adult ADHD assessment is more than just a medical appointment; for lots of, it is the primary step toward self-acceptance and a more arranged, fulfilling life. Is a private ADHD assessment "legal"?Yes. A private medical diagnosis is a valid medical diagnosis, provided it is performed by a qualified specialist (such as a GMC-registered psychiatrist in the UK or a licensed psychologist in the United States) following acknowledged diagnostic criteria.2. Can I get medication instantly after the assessment?Typically, no. If a medical diagnosis is made, the client typically gets in a "titration" stage. This is a period of a number of weeks or months where the physician thoroughly adjusts the medication and dosage to guarantee efficiency and lessen negative effects.3. Do I require a referral from my routine doctor?A lot of private clinics do not strictly require a GP recommendation, however it is highly suggested. Having a recommendation guarantees that your case history is shared and increases the possibility that your GP will work together with a Shared Care Agreement later.4. Will my employer need to understand about my medical diagnosis?No. Medical information is confidential. Nevertheless, numerous adults choose to reveal their diagnosis to their employer to request "Reasonable Adjustments" (such as noise-canceling headphones, versatile deadlines, or a quieter workspace).5. What if I don't wish to take medication?Medication is just one part of the treatment plan.
